Dear All, 1) FYI, following up to RugXulo's suggestion, I've checked latest binary kernel 2041 has no change with respect to the EBDA+UMB bug we have been discussing.
May I suggest someone with access to Bart and other persons directly involved in Kernel development ping one of them, referring to this list ? 2) Noticed a "typo" in Kernel documentation (config.txt) where it says kilobytes instead of bytes in the description of switches=/E. As if this was not confusing people enough ! 3) I've checked my understanding of the bug is correct, actually I can "repair" the Kernel's mess "manually" adjusting one MCB and one internal variable in "sysvars" (list of list) after (J)EMM's is loaded, then let the system load normally. Indeed I could easily build a device driver that one would have to load /after/ the UMB provider to fix the Kernel's bug - but that would be a stretch - how confused would users be !
